Keeper Security is hiring a Senior DevOps Engineer with direct experience building and managing infrastructure in IL5-compliant environments. This role is critical to our efforts to deliver secure and scalable cloud systems aligned with DoD and FedRAMP High standards. You’ll play a hands-on role in automating, deploying, and securing infrastructure that powers one of the world’s most trusted cybersecurity platforms. Keeper’s cybersecurity software is trusted by millions of people and thousands of organizations, globally. Keeper is published in 21 languages and is sold in over 120 countries. Join one of the fastest-growing cybersecurity companies and bring your IL5 DevOps expertise to mission-critical work. About Keeper Keeper Security is transforming cybersecurity for organizations around the world with next-generation privileged access management. Keeper’s zero-trust and zero-knowledge cybersecurity solutions are FedRAMP and StateRAMP Authorized, FIPS 140-2 validated, as well as SOC 2 and ISO 27001 certified. Keeper deploys in minutes, not months, and seamlessly integrates with any tech stack to prevent breaches, reduce help desk costs and ensure compliance. Trusted by thousands of organizations to protect every user on every device, Keeper is the industry leader for best-in-class password management, secrets management, privileged access, secure remote access and encrypted messaging. Learn more at KeeperSecurity.com. About the Job We’re seeking a seasoned DevOps engineer who thrives in high-security, compliance-driven environments. You’ll be responsible for designing and maintaining cloud infrastructure, CI/CD pipelines, and automation in IL5-compliant deployments. This includes collaborating closely with security engineering, platform engineering, and compliance teams to deliver highly available and audit-ready systems. This is a deeply technical role requiring experience with hardened environments, automation under strict compliance controls, and secure cloud architecture.
